What Kind
of Faith Do You Have?
By Randy Kea
We hear a lot today about the
importance of faith. The Bible clearly teaches the essentiality of
faith in God (Hebrews 11:6), Christ (John
8:21-24) and the gospel (Mark
16: 15-16). The question is not "Is faith essential?" but
"What kind of faith saves and blesses man?" The Bible
teaches the following about faith:
1. We are "saved" by faith
(Ephesians 2:8-10; Romans 5:1-2).
2. We "stand" by faith (II
Corinthians 1:24).
3. We "walk" by faith (II
Corinthians 5:7).
4. We "overcome" by faith
(I John 5:4).
5. Our obedience to God should be
based on faith (Hebrews 11:8).
In this last verse referred to
above, Hebrews 11:8, the Hebrew writer identifies Abraham as a man of
faith. 'n fact, the entire chapter of Hebrews 11 is referred to as
the "faith chapter" by Bible students. Notice the
repetition of the phrase "by faith" (verse 2, 4, 5, 7, 9,
17, 20, 21, 22, 23, etc.).
In each example cited by the writer, the
person under consideration first had to obey before the blessings of
God were bestowed. Three times in James chapter 2, James says that
faith without works is dead (James 2:17; 20 and 26). The word "works"
in James 2 does not refer to meritorious works or works of the Old
Testament law which are
excluded by New Testament law which are excluded by New Testament
writers (Romans 3:28; Titus 3:5). Here
Paul on the kind of faith that pleases God and blesses man: "For
in Christ Jesus neither circumcision availeth anything, nor
uncircumcision; but faith which worketh by love" (Galatians
5:6).
Did Abraham have faith? Yes. Romans
4:3 says "Abraham believed God, and it was counted unto him for
righteousness." What kind of faith did Abraham have? Answer: "By
faith Abraham, when he was called to go out into a place
which he should after receive for an inheritance, obeyed"
(Hebrews 11:8). The faith of Abraham was an obedient faith. This is
the only kind of faith God has ever accepted (Romans 1:5;
John 14: 15; John 14:21; Hebrews
5:9; Revelation 22: 14; James 1:22-25; Luke 6:46; Matthew
7:21-27).
